ST. PATRICK'S DAY

Fremont Street Experience

St. Patrick's Day falls on a Tuesday (March 17th) this year, but we still plan to drink ALL of the green things before the day is through! I highly recommend booking a room Downtown in the Fremont Street Experience area as that's one of the best places to be, and I don't want you to have to worry about driving or finding your Uber. I am a fan of the Golden Nugget, book your room here. Feel free to get as decked out as you see fit, as the Downtown Las Vegas area draws the crowd that takes their celebrations very seriously. You will run into more Leprechaun Elvi(Elvises?) than you can count! My green drink of choice is a Midori sour. If that's not strong enough for you, find a bar that still serves hypnotic and get yourself an incredible hulk (2 parts hypnotic to 1 part Hennessy)! A few places will also have green beer ready and waiting. I'll be sharing everything I find in my Instagram Story and on Twitter. 💚💚
Here's a list of green beverages to try:

  • Midori Sour
    • 1oz Midori
    • 1oz Vodka
    • 2oz Sour mixer
    • Splash 7up
  • Sour Apple Margarita (Frozen or on the rocks)
    • 2 oz Tequila
    • 3 tbsp Sour Apple Liquor
    • 1 oz Triple sec
    • 1 oz Lime Juice/Sour mixer
  • Mojito
    • 1.5 oz Rum (white)
    • 4oz Club Soda
    • Syrup or sugar to taste
    • Fresh Mint 
    • Lime slices

NEW YEAR


This is the busiest time to be here hands down. The fireworks, the shows, the celebrity, the vibe. We definitely bring out our best for the last night of the year. We book up near capacity everywhere, and there is NOTHING cheap and very few things free. This definitely isn't a budget-friendly trip, but it is worth saving for because this will be one of the best nights of your life and an amazing way to ring in the new year. The strip completely shuts down so that you can walk up and down Las Vegas Boulevard, see the news filming everywhere, party with your favorite celebrity or watch them perform and then watch the best fireworks show we can put together. For this, The Strip (area) is the place to be. I recommend Planet Hollywood's Panorama suites, Hilton Grand Vacation Suites at the Elara with Strip View, strip view at the Delano, and any room with a Strip View at the Palms and Palms Place (I highly recommend the fantasy suites). Overall I think weekends are the best fun wise and for entertainment options. I recommend using an Uber instead of renting a car, as you will have to pay for parking everywhere anyways. And PLEASE venture outside of your hotel/the area you are staying in! If you are staying on the Strip - go see DTLV and not just Fremont street, go all around to the Mob Museum and the Container Park. If you're staying in DTLV, go check out Summerlin like the Red Rock Hotel and Casino and DTSummerlin Shopping center and Red Rock Canyon. Vegas has so much to offer.
